Shelf Life Newsletters
Working Class Movement Library (Salford, Greater Manchester, England)
The materials are in English.
Shelf Life is the quarterly newsletter of the Working Class Movement Library in Salford, England. The archived website contains PDFs of the newsletter dating back to 2006-2021. The newsletter focuses on topics such as bequests to the library, grant applications, new acquisitions to the collections, collection highlights, outreach initiatives, staff updates, trade union support, obituaries, fundraising, information on the annual Frow lecture, and other events and exhibitions at the Library.
In 2024, the Library's website was redesigned and the newsletter was taken down. As of this writing (January 2025) news, collection, and event information that was in the newsletter are published on their blog.
